quote:

Florida GOP Sen. Marco Rubio and a bipartisan group of senators introduced legislation Wednesday that would force the Trump administration to confer with Congress before taking any steps to relieve Russian sanctions.


quote:

“The United States should not ease sanctions on Russia until (President Vladimir) Putin abandons his illegal annexation of Crimea, verifiably and permanently ends Russian aggression in Ukraine, and fully implements the Minsk accords,” Rubio said in a statement announcing the legislation.
